【在电子表格中怎样插入页码?】在使用电子表格软件(如 Microsoft Excel 或 WPS 表格)时,用户常常需要为打印的表格添加页码,以便于整理和查阅。虽然大多数电子表格软件本身不直接支持“插入页码”功能,但可以通过设置页眉页脚来实现类似效果。以下是几种常见方法的总结。
一、方法概述
方法 | 软件 | 操作步骤 | 适用场景 |
页眉页脚设置 | Excel/WPS | 插入 > 页眉页脚 > 自定义页码 | 打印多页表格时 |
使用公式 | Excel | 在单元格中输入 `=PAGE()` | 动态显示当前页码 |
VBA 宏 | Excel | 编写代码自动插入页码 | 高级用户或批量处理 |
二、详细操作步骤
1. 通过页眉页脚插入页码(推荐)
适用于:Excel 和 WPS 表格
- 步骤:
1. 打开电子表格文件。
2. 点击菜单栏中的 “插入”。
3. 选择 “页眉和页脚” 或 “页码”。
4. 在弹出的窗口中,点击 “自定义页码”。
5. 在页脚区域输入页码格式,例如:`第 &P 页 共 &N 页`。
6. 设置完成后点击 确定。
7. 预览打印效果,确认页码显示正确。
优点: 简单易用,适合日常办公需求。
2. 使用公式动态显示页码
适用于:Excel(非 WPS)
- 步骤:
1. 在表格的某一列(如 A 列)中输入以下公式:
```
=IF(ROW()=1,"",PAGE())
```
2. 向下拖动填充该公式,每一行将显示当前页面编号。
3. 注意:此方法仅适用于打印预览或实际打印时显示页码,不适用于屏幕显示。
注意: 公式法无法在每一页的固定位置显示页码,只适用于特定行。
3. 使用 VBA 宏自动插入页码(高级用户)
适用于:Excel(需编程基础)
- 步骤:
1. 按 `Alt + F11` 打开 VBA 编辑器。
2. 插入新模块,粘贴以下代码:
```vba
Sub InsertPageNumbers()
Dim ws As Worksheet
For Each ws In ThisWorkbook.Worksheets
ws.PageSetup.CenterFooter = "第 &P 页 共 &N 页"
Next ws
End Sub
```
3. 运行宏后,所有工作表的页脚将自动添加页码信息。
优点: 可批量设置多个工作表的页码。
三、注意事项
- 不同版本的 Excel 或 WPS 表格界面可能略有差异,但基本操作逻辑相似。
- 若需打印多张表格,建议先进行打印预览,确保页码位置和格式符合预期。
- 使用公式或 VBA 方法时,需根据实际需求选择合适的方式。
四、总结
在电子表格中插入页码虽无直接按钮,但通过页眉页脚、公式或 VBA 宏等方式均可实现。对于普通用户,推荐使用页眉页脚功能;若需更灵活控制,可考虑公式或宏方式。合理使用这些方法,能有效提升文档打印的规范性和专业性。